Perak Launches Ambitious Digital Economy Plan and Smart City Blueprint The Malaysian state of Perak took a significant step towards economic modernization and technological advancement with the recent launch of its Perak Digital Economy Action Plan 2030 and the Perak Smart City Blueprint 2040. The event, held on Wednesday, June 4th, 2025, saw the unveiling of detailed strategies aimed at transforming Perak into a digitally driven and technologically advanced state. The Digital Economy Action Plan 2030 is built upon four key pillars. These are improving access to quality digital infrastructure, enhancing the efficiency of public administration through digital means, fostering a thriving digital business ecosystem, and empowering the community through digital literacy programs. The plan's comprehensive approach aims to address various aspects of digital transformation, ensuring a holistic and sustainable impact on the state's economy. The Smart City Blueprint 2040 complements the Digital Economy Plan, providing a roadmap for urban development that incorporates smart technologies and sustainable practices. This blueprint envisions a future where technology enhances the quality of life for Perak's citizens, making the state more livable, efficient, and resilient. "The launch of these two documents marks a crucial step in Perak's journey towards achieving the goals outlined in the Perak Sejahtera 2030 Plan," said Datuk Seri Saarani Mohamad, the Menteri Besar of Perak. "They will play a vital role in helping Perak contribute to Malaysia's vision of becoming a Smart Nation by 2040."
